Progresso – Slow Cooked Vegetable Beef is a Progresso type of food with 1 cup serving size that provides 140 calories. Progresso – Slow Cooked Vegetable Beef has 60% carbohydrate, and 13% fat, 27% protein in 100 gram of Progresso – Slow Cooked Vegetable Beef. Progresso – Slow Cooked Vegetable Beef nutrient values are 20 g carbohydrate, 9 g protein, and 2 g fat. Progresso – Slow Cooked Vegetable Beef has the vitamins A, and C within it. Progresso – Slow Cooked Vegetable Beef has 15 % vitamin A and 0 % vitamin C. Progresso – Slow Cooked Vegetable Beef has 690 mg sodium, 580 mg potassium, 15 mg cholesterol, and 0 g trans fat. Progresso – Slow Cooked Vegetable Beef has 2 g dietary fiber, and 5 g sugar. 1 serving of Progresso – Slow Cooked Vegetable Beef provides 2 % iron, 0 g polyunsaturated and 1 g unsaturated fat along with 0 g saturated fat.
